Bolts, nuts
t  Slacken bolts or nuts in reverse of tightening sequence.
t  If no tightening sequence is specified, nuts and bolts used to fix covers and casings should be tightened and loosened in stages and in diagonal pairs.
t  On particularly sensitive parts loosen and tighten bolts crosswise without canting part.
t  Specified torques given are for unlubricated nuts, bolts and screws.
t  Always renew self-locking nuts and bolts.
t  The threads of those bolts fitted using a fixing agent must be cleaned using a steel wire brush. Insert the screws with locking fluid and tighten. Allocation: → Spare Spare parts catalogue, ETKA.
t  Threaded holes where there had been self-locking bolts or bolts with thread fixing agent must first be cleaned (for example, with a threading male). Otherwise there is a danger of the bolts shearing off the next time they are removed.
